Frequently Asked Questions about Davis Moonlight Run Results

This section addresses common inquiries regarding the Davis Moonlight Run results, providing clarity and guidance for participants and interested parties.

Question 1: Where can official race results be found?

Official results are typically published on the race timing company’s website, as designated by the Davis Moonlight Run organizers. This information is generally communicated to participants pre- and post-race via email or the official race website.

Question 2: How quickly are results posted after the race concludes?

While results are often available shortly after the race concludes, processing times can vary depending on the size of the race and the complexity of the timing system. Participants should anticipate potential delays and refer to official communications for updates.

Question 3: What information is typically included in the race results?

Standard information includes overall place, age group and gender rankings, finishing time, and possibly pace information. Some races may provide additional data like split times or age-graded results.

Question 4: What if a discrepancy is found in the posted results?

Individuals who identify discrepancies in their results should contact the race timing company or race organizers directly. Contact information is usually available on the official race website or within pre-race communications.

Question 5: How are ties in finishing times handled?

Tie-breaking procedures vary depending on race regulations but often prioritize chip time over gun time. Specific tie-breaking procedures should be outlined in the official race rules.

Question 6: Are historical results from previous Davis Moonlight Runs available?

Availability of historical results depends on race organizers and the timing company. Many races maintain archives on the official race website or the timing company’s platform.
